Third Case of Swine Flu Confirmed in Va.

Washington and Lee U. student has the disease

State health officials say they have confirmed that one of two Washington and Lee University students suspected of contracting swine flu has the disease.

The new case raises to three the confirmed cases of swine flu in Virginia.

State Health Commissioner Karen Remley says the student continues to recover well. Officials are not identifying those who have swine flu.

Confirmation has not been received on the second student at the Lexington university.

Remley said state officials are working with the university to prevent spread of the disease.
